golang有没有linux版本

admin 2025-01-22 22:48:36 编程 来源:ZONE.CI 全球网 0 阅读模式

golang是谷歌开发的一种编程语言,它的设计目标是开发出一种简洁、高效、可靠的系统级别语言。作为一个专业的golang开发者,我想回答的问题是:golang是否有适用于Linux操作系统的版本。

背景介绍

要回答这个问题,我们首先需要明确golang的特点和适用范围。Golang是一种编译型语言,具有静态类型和垃圾回收功能,同时也支持并发编程。它被设计用于高性能和高效率的开发,特别适用于构建大规模分布式系统。

Golang的特点

Golang在设计上具有许多与Linux操作系统密切相关的特点。首先,Golang的运行时环境支持多种平台,包括Linux、Windows和macOS等。这意味着开发者可以在各种操作系统上编写和运行Golang程序。

其次,Golang的标准库中提供了丰富的系统级别API,可以方便地操作底层的操作系统资源。这使得Golang在开发网络、文件系统和并发编程等领域具有很强的优势。

此外,Golang还具有简洁的语法和丰富的工具链,使得开发者可以快速而高效地编写和调试程序。这对于在Linux下进行系统级别的开发尤其重要。

Golang在Linux上的应用

Golang已经被广泛应用于各种Linux系统开发领域。首先,Golang在容器技术方面表现出色,例如Docker就是使用Golang开发的。通过利用Golang的高性能和并发编程能力,Docker可以在Linux上实现轻量、快速和可移植的应用容器化。

其次,Golang还在云原生开发领域得到了广泛应用。Kubernetes作为一个容器编排系统,也是使用Golang开发的。Golang在Kubernetes中扮演了关键角色,包括实现调度、自动伸缩和故障恢复等功能。

Golang还被用于开发高性能网络服务器和分布式存储系统等复杂应用。在这些领域,Golang的优势在于其并发模型和高效内存管理,可以支持处理大量的并发请求和高负载场景。

结论

综上所述,作为一个专业的golang开发者,我可以明确地告诉您,golang是有适用于Linux操作系统的版本的。Golang在设计上具有与Linux操作系统密切相关的特点,并且在Linux上有着广泛的应用领域。如果您是一个Linux开发者,我强烈推荐您学习和使用Golang,它将会为您的开发工作带来很多便利和效率提升。

weinxin
版权声明
本站原创文章转载请注明文章出处及链接,谢谢合作!
golang有没有linux版本 编程

golang有没有linux版本

golang是谷歌开发的一种编程语言,它的设计目标是开发出一种简洁、高效、可靠的系统级别语言。作为一个专业的golang开发者,我想回答的问题是:golang是
protobuf 3 golang 编程

protobuf 3 golang

对于Golang开发者来说,protobuf 3是一个非常重要的技术。它是一种用于定义数据结构和服务接口的语言无关、平台无关、自描述的序列化格式,被广泛应用于分
golang不属于异常的关键词 编程

golang不属于异常的关键词

在进行Golang开发时,异常处理是一个重要的方面。而在Golang中,与其他编程语言不同的是,它没有提供传统的异常机制来处理程序中的错误。相反,Golang使
golang切片调用 编程

golang切片调用

在现代软件开发中,切片(Slice)是Golang中一个非常重要的数据类型。切片提供了一种轻量级、灵活且高效的方式来处理集合数据。作为Golang开发者,我们需
评论:0   参与:  0